1. Scenario Description

Manage the full lifecycle of Alibaba Cloud PAI ResourceGroups (resource pools) via the aliyun paistudio CLI plugin: list / get / create / update / delete ResourceGroups (ECS general computing or Lingjun GPU), read-only inspection of attached MachineGroups, and bind/unbind UserVpc. ResourceGroups are the source of capacity that Quotas later carve up.

⚠️ Metrics APIs Deprecated: get-resource-group-total, get-resource-group-request, get-user-view-metrics, get-node-metrics are all deprecated and NOT supported by this skill.

🚫 MachineGroup deletion / release is OUT OF SCOPE. The agent is STRICTLY FORBIDDEN from invoking delete-resource-group-machine-group or delete-machine-group under any circumstance. Direct users to the PAI Console (BSS purchase / release flow). See references/not-implementable.md.

Architecture: PAI ResourceGroup → MachineGroup(s) → Node(s) with optional UserVpc (VpcId + SwitchId + SecurityGroupId) binding. ECS general-computing ResourceGroups may bind to any user VPC; Lingjun VPC is managed at the Lingjun infrastructure layer.

Step 6.1 — List existing ResourceGroups

aliyun paistudio list-resource-groups \
  --region "${REGION_ID}" \
  --page-number 1 --page-size 20

Optional filters: --name, --resource-type ECS|Lingjun, --resource-group-ids "rg-xxx,rg-yyy", --has-resource true, --status, --versions, --computing-resource-provider, --sort-by GmtCreated --order desc.

Step 6.2 — Get a ResourceGroup detail

aliyun paistudio get-resource-group \
  --region "${REGION_ID}" \
  --resource-group-id "${RESOURCE_GROUP_ID}" \
  --is-ai-workspace-data-enabled true

Step 6.3 — Create a ResourceGroup

ECS Version Differences:

  • ECS v2.0 (--biz-version 2.0): VPC forbidden on RG (lives on Quota — see pai-quota-management).
  • ECS v1.0 (--biz-version 1.0 or omitted): VPC configurable on RG via --user-vpc (PascalCase trio required).

ECS v2.0 (no VPC):

aliyun paistudio create-resource-group \
  --region "${REGION_ID}" \
  --name "${RG_NAME}" \
  --resource-type ECS \
  --biz-version 2.0

ECS v1.0 with VPC binding (full PascalCase trio required — see references/validation-rules.md §3):

aliyun paistudio create-resource-group \
  --region "${REGION_ID}" \
  --name "${RG_NAME}" \
  --resource-type ECS \
  --user-vpc '{"VpcId":"vpc-xxx","SwitchId":"vsw-xxx","SecurityGroupId":"sg-xxx","DefaultRoute":"eth0","ExtendedCIDRs":["10.0.0.0/16"]}'

Lingjun GPU pool — typically cn-wulanchabu:

aliyun paistudio create-resource-group \
  --region cn-wulanchabu \
  --name "${RG_NAME}" \
  --resource-type Lingjun

Hardware purchase NOT implementable via public CLI/SDK. The created ResourceGroup is empty until you purchase MachineGroups via the PAI Console or BSS APIs.

Changing VPC on a ResourceGroup — type restrictions

🚫 VPC update is ONLY allowed on ECS v1.0 ResourceGroups. The following ResourceGroup types STRICTLY FORBID VPC update via update-resource-group:

ResourceGroup typeVPC update allowed?ReasonAgent action
LingjunNOLingjun VPC is managed at the Lingjun infrastructure layer, not via paistudio APIRefuse in plain natural language (forbidden-string rule applies — see §4 below). Point user to Lingjun infrastructure team / account manager.
ECS v2.0 (BizVersion=2.0)NOECS v2.0 VPC lives on Quota.QuotaConfig.UserVpc, not on the RGRefuse and explain VPC should be configured via pai-quota-management at the Quota level.
ECS v1.0 (BizVersion=1.0)YESVPC is bound to the RG directlyProceed with unbind→rebind two-step sequence below.

When the user requests a VPC update, the agent MUST first run the existence + type pre-check (below) to determine the RG type, then apply the corresponding action from the table above.

🔍 [MUST] Existence + type pre-check (VPC update): Before any VPC change (including --cli-dry-run), the agent MUST call get-resource-group or list-resource-groups --resource-group-ids to verify: (1) RG exists; (2) ResourceType; (3) BizVersion (ECS only). Then apply the type restriction table above:

  • RG does not exist → Branch 2 🛑 Precondition Not Met, disable AI-mode, exit. No VPC update CLI issued.
  • ResourceType=Lingjun → Refuse (forbidden-string rule). Disable AI-mode, exit. No VPC update CLI issued.
  • ResourceType=ECS, BizVersion=2.0 → Refuse and explain VPC goes on Quota.QuotaConfig.UserVpc. Disable AI-mode, exit. No VPC update CLI issued.
  • ResourceType=ECS, BizVersion=1.0 → Proceed with the two-step sequence below.

ECS v1.0 VPC change — two-step sequence

ECS v1.0 VPC change is a two-step sequence: unbind first, then rebind. Each step requires its own 📋 Resolved Plan block + its own CONFIRM token (N=1 × M=2 = 2 tokens).

Step 1 — Unbind:

aliyun paistudio update-resource-group \
  --region "${REGION_ID}" \
  --resource-group-id "${RESOURCE_GROUP_ID}" \
  --unbind true

Step 2 — Bind new VPC (PascalCase trio required):

aliyun paistudio update-resource-group \
  --region "${REGION_ID}" \
  --resource-group-id "${RESOURCE_GROUP_ID}" \
  --user-vpc '{"VpcId":"vpc-new","SwitchId":"vsw-new","SecurityGroupId":"sg-new","DefaultRoute":"eth0"}'

🚫 Lingjun VPC refusal — forbidden-string rule: when refusing a Lingjun VPC change, the response MUST NOT contain the literal strings aliyun paistudio update-resource-group or --user-vpc (in any executable form, even as counter-example or dry-run). Refuse in plain natural language and point the user to the Lingjun infrastructure team / account manager. Full rules: references/validation-rules.md §4.

Step 6.5 — List & inspect MachineGroups (read-only)

[MUST] Use list-resource-group-machine-groups exclusively. This skill does NOT use get-resource-group-machine-group / get-machine-group. To view a specific MG's details, filter by ID via --machine-group-ids; to browse all MGs, paginate via --page-number / --page-size.

List all MachineGroups under an RG (paginated):

aliyun paistudio list-resource-group-machine-groups \
  --region "${REGION_ID}" \
  --resource-group-id "${RESOURCE_GROUP_ID}" \
  --page-number 1 --page-size 20

View a specific MachineGroup's details (filter by ID):

aliyun paistudio list-resource-group-machine-groups \
  --region "${REGION_ID}" \
  --resource-group-id "${RESOURCE_GROUP_ID}" \
  --machine-group-ids "${MACHINE_GROUP_ID}"

Additional list filters: --name, --creator-id, --ecs-spec, --payment-type, --status, --order-instance-id, --disk-pl, --payment-duration, --payment-duration-unit, --sort-by, --order.

Pre-check ordering is non-negotiable: existence first (Pre-check 1), MG-count second (Pre-check 2). Running Pre-check 2 against a non-existent RG would produce a misleading TotalCount=0 interpretation — you would then incorrectly think the RG is "empty and ready to delete" when in fact it never existed.
